Northeast Bank is a Maine-based full-service financial institution. Their National Lending group ("National Lending") purchases and originates commercial loans on a nationwide basis while the Community Banking group ("Community Banking") offers personal and business banking services within Maine via nine branches. Additionally, ableBanking, a division of Northeast Bank, offers online savings products to consumers nationwide. Information regarding Northeast Bank can be found at www.northeastbank.com.

Northeast Bancorp was formed from the merger of Bethel Savings Bank and Brunswick Federal Savings in 1996.
